Index of /_SITEIMAGE/view/c2hvcC1waGluZi5wc3RhdGljLm5ldA/22/30/2d/a1
Name
Last modified
Size
Description
Parent Directory
-
22302da13e7d2abca07c..>
2024-11-09 20:08
61K